The Role of Probability and Risk Management
At its heart, plinko is a game of probability. Each peg represents a binary decision point: left or right. Over a large number of drops, the probabilities will tend to even out, resulting in a relatively uniform distribution of outcomes. However, in any single game, the inherent randomness can lead to surprising results. Understanding this allows for effective risk management. Rather than fixating on maximizing the chance of winning the highest prize, a more sensible strategy involves minimizing the risk of landing in the lowest-value slots. This means carefully evaluating the potential payoffs of each slot and adjusting your play accordingly. Taking a measured approach rather than chasing the big win is crucial for sustained success.
Calculating Expected Value
Expected value is a key concept in probability-based games. It represents the average outcome you can expect over the long run. To calculate the expected value of a plinko drop, you would multiply the probability of landing in each slot by the value of that slot, and then sum the results. While calculating the exact probabilities can be challenging due to the complexity of the bounce patterns, a rough estimate can still provide valuable insights. This analysis helps determine whether the potential rewards justify the risk of playing. Understanding expected value is fundamental to making informed decisions and avoiding potentially unfavorable bets. It’s a mathematically sound strategy applied to the capricious nature of the game.
- Determine the value of each prize slot.
- Estimate the probability of landing in each slot.
- Multiply the probability by the corresponding value.
- Sum the results to calculate the expected value.
